Understanding the Bitcoin Blockchain and Consensus Algorithms

Before delving into MicroCloud Hologram’s new solution, it’s essential to understand the basics. Bitcoin is a decentralized digital currency that operates on a blockchain, a distributed ledger that records all transactions. The network’s security and integrity are maintained through consensus algorithms, which ensure all participants agree on the validity of transactions and blocks.

The Current State of Bitcoin and Consensus Algorithms

Currently, Bitcoin uses a Proof-of-Work (PoW) consensus algorithm, which requires significant computational power to validate transactions and create new blocks. This process is energy-intensive and, as the network grows, becomes increasingly difficult and costly. As a result, the carbon footprint of Bitcoin is a topic of concern for many.

Introducing MicroCloud Hologram’s Hybrid Consensus Algorithm

MicroCloud Hologram’s new consensus algorithm is a hybrid of Proof-of-Stake (PoS) and Proof-of-Work, offering the best of both worlds. PoS relies on the stake or ownership of coins as a factor in validating transactions, while PoW requires computational power. The hybrid algorithm combines the security of PoW with the energy efficiency of PoS.
